C-section mommas

How are you feeling and how long has it been since surgery? How is baby doing?

It's been 10 days for me and I feel pretty darn good! Although its my left side of my incision that still burns. I would say I was only really down and not doing anything but resting for 6 days. I still get worn down easy though. Baby is doing great!!!

  • I'm 18 days out. Most of the time I feel great. Haven't had to take anything stronger than Tylenol and Motrin for 10 days now. I do have days where I'm a lot more sore, but on those days I just hang out on the couch more. I have been able to do a lot more, including going to a big arcade for my niece's birthday yesterday. OB said my incision looks beautiful and is healing well.

    Baby is good as well. Had a great 2 week well check, gained all her birth weight back, and then some. She does have to have an ultrasound on her hips, because she was breech, but the pedi said it's just a precaution, because she looks great and pedi has no big concerns.

  • I feel really good at 6 days PP. My incision burns more on my right side when I'm trying to get up from certain positions, especially if I have baby in tow. It's healing well though. I was only on heavy duty pain killers for a little while during my hospital stay. I don't like them because they tend to make me constipated. I've been surviving just fine on higher dosages of ibruprofen.

    Baby is doing well! He's nursing like a champ and seems to be putting on weight nicely.

    The c-section was pretty sucky during (except for the whole meeting my baby part) but I have to say the recovery has been a lot easier than I thought it would be.

    jbug88 said:

    I posted on the c-section board but didn't get any feedback - on Tuesday, I started bleeding from my incision site and was told I have a seroma. They had to reopen my incision and I'm now packing a wound and dressing change every day. Have any second time x section moms had a similar experience? I'm just wondering what your recovery was like and how long it took to heal. I am already struggling with "processing" my c section, this has made the whole process even more difficult for me. : /

    I'm so sorry. I had this with my first and had to go back into surgery two days after she was born. Not fun. But overall my recovery is similar to this one. I feel decent 7 days out. Still taking pain meds though.
